1. Hast Du Lust, bei uns mitzuarbeiten und das AH-Team zu verstärken? Alle Details zu dieser aktuellen Herausforderung findest Du hier.
  1. berndschneider, 08.04.2012 #1
    berndschneider

    berndschneider Threadstarter Neuer Benutzer

    Hallo Leute!
    Ich habe folgendes Problem und würde mich sehr über eure Hilfe freuen:

    ich habe eine gridview über einen adapter (Buttonadapter extends BaseAdapter) mit buttons füllen lassen. Das Füllen funktioniert ja mit der getView() Methode.

    Nun möchte ich in meinem OnclickListener gerne die position des geklickten buttons auslesen. das funktioniert jedoch nicht. also der listener funktioniert und reagiert, aber ich bekomme nicht die Position des buttons heraus.
    Beispielsweise möchte ich bei folgender anordnung im grid
    b1 b2 b3 b4
    b5 b6 b7 b8


    beim klick auf button b7 die position 7 zurücklbekommen.

    Gibts da ne methode zu?

    View.OnClickListener eingabe= new View.OnClickListener() {
    public void onClick(View v) {

    Button b = (Button) v;
    int pos = b.getPosition;//oder so
    }
     
  2. Lightning2010, 09.04.2012 #2
    Lightning2010

    Lightning2010 Junior Mitglied

    berndschneider gefällt das.
  3. berndschneider, 09.04.2012 #3
    berndschneider

    berndschneider Threadstarter Neuer Benutzer

    Ich bedanke mich recht herzlich :)
    ja doku gelesen hatte ich, aber war verstrickt in meinen eigenen klassen, da ich custom buttons nutze. man sieht vor lauter bäumen den wald nicht mehr :)
     
Die Seite wird geladen...
Ähnliche Themen Forum Datum
[OFFEN] RadioButtons mit Button Tinting sehen auf Geräten unterschiedlich aus (API > 21) Android App Entwicklung 09.09.2017
[ERLEDIGT] Android Studio - EditText (Passwort) mit Button einfügen? Android App Entwicklung 22.07.2017
[ERLEDIGT] Android Studio - Buttons zu bestimmten Punkten per klick bewegen lassen Android App Entwicklung 20.07.2017
[OFFEN] Mysteriöser Button Android App Entwicklung 24.06.2017
[ERLEDIGT] Hilfe bei Fehler in Quellcode benötigt Android App Entwicklung 23.06.2017
[OFFEN] Probleme mit Action Floating Button Android App Entwicklung 27.05.2017
[ERLEDIGT] Buttontext per klick ändern Android App Entwicklung 14.03.2017
SnackBar Action Button wird nicht an den unteren Rand gesetzt Android App Entwicklung 07.03.2017
GridView OnSwipeTouch und OnClick funktionieren nicht Android App Entwicklung 27.02.2017
Der Zurück-Button wird nicht angezeigt Android App Entwicklung 23.01.2017
Du betrachtest das Thema "Position eines Buttons in einer Gridview bestimmen" im Forum "Android App Entwicklung",